    I got mine and tried it for the first time last night. Agreed, it doesn't fly how one would expect a -4.5 to turn. However, I had about four throws that went about 375-400 and I'd say it flew like my Avenger SS (10, 5, -3, 1). At 430' I'd throw on a medium hyzer and aim 60'' left of the basket. My disc would hit that line, ride about 35' to the right of the basket, and then fade back to settle in front of it.

    I took mine out for a glow round a couple days ago, and found it to be flippy but definitely not -4.5.
    For context I max out around 350 feet, so I don’t have a rocket arm by any means, but I did get some noticeable high speed turn.
    If I were going to rate it, I’d honestly say it flies just like a Neutron Vanish for me, 11 5 -3 2.
